Dawn Johnsen is a distinguished professor at the Maurer School of Law at Indiana University, Bloomington, and a former acting Assistant Attorney General in the Office of Legal Counsel. Johnsen is recognized for her scholarship in constitutional law, particularly regarding issues of executive authority and civil liberties. She has been vocal about the challenges posed to constitutional governance by the Trump administration, emphasizing the need for accountability and adherence to constitutional norms in the face of perceived overreach.
